As it turned out I resolved all the problems with Eclipse 3.2 final this
weekend. It seems to work perfectly for me against GNU Classpath CVS.
This is really good since I thought that should be an informal release
goal for the next snapshot.

The 2 issues were:
1) The eclipse 'launcher binary' seems to try to do some nasty trickery
to get the runtime to link against some mozilla-gtk-embedded library
which completely breaks the welcome screen. Workaround is to just launch
the statup.jar directly.
2) The bundled ICU has a nasty big involving SoftReferences as explained
by the Cacao hackers. Making sure you have a fixed icu installed makes
all your problems with unexplained exceptions go away. See
http://c1.complang.tuwien.ac.at/cacaowiki/EclipseIcuBug

Strangely enough I have no problem with the builders at all. I used to
have all kinds of weird recompiles going on with earlier versions. But
now I could do a full "fakejdk"/Hello World bootstrap using jamvm and
classpath CVS following 
http://developer.classpath.org/mediation/ClasspathHackingWithEclipse
Even using the plugin manager to install the CDT and Subversive SVN
plugins worked smoothly so I could also checkout and build cacao with
it! But I know others have had some troubles with the builders in 3.2:
http://metastatic.org/text/Concern/2006/07/06/getting-closer/
